The P Audio C15-400B is a high performance wide bandwidth transducer. The C15-400B is an upgraded design that features many of P Audio’s new technologies and performance upgrades. The 15 inch (381mm) diameter piston will produce extremely high sound pressure levels at both low and mid band frequencies and is ideal for high level response in both live sound and recorded music venues. The transducer uses high energy ferrite magnetics to achieve a very high acoustic output to weight ratio. The C15-400B has been optimized for use in two way or three way sound reinforcement systems and has an operating range of 55Hz to 2000Hz. The C15-400B features a large 3 inch (75.7mm) diameter voice coil that provides an AES rated 400 watts of continuous power handling and a full 1600 watts of peak rated power handling when sufficient amplifier headroom is available. The C15-400B utilizes P Audio’s Auto Balanced Cooling (ABC) technology to not only improve transducer power handling and reliability but to also increase power compression performance by carefully balancing and directing airflow to critical areas. The voice coil design is a bobbin wound geometry with P Audio’s inside/ outside wire technology to improve conversion efficiency and provide a large cross-sectional area for superior cooling. The transducer chassis is a die cast aluminum design that insures a very high degree of structural integrity.

The P Audio C18-650EL is a high output low frequency transducer. The C18-650EL is an upgraded design that features many of P Audio’s new technologies and performance upgrades. The 18 inch (457mm) diameter piston will produce extremely high sound pressure levels at very low frequencies and is ideal for high level deep bass and sub woofer response in both live sound and recorded music venues. The transducer uses high energy ferrite magnetics to achieve a very high acoustic output to weight ratio. The C18-650EL employs a large 3.9 inch (99.3mm) diameter voice coil that provides an AES rated 1200 watts of continuous power handling and a full 4800 watts of peak rated power handling when sufficient amplifier headroom is available. The transducer is optimized for use in properly tuned vented enclosures and will provide maximal reliability when both a vented enclosure and active high pass filtering are employed. The C18-650EL utilizes P Audio’s Auto Balanced Cooling (ABC) technology to not only improve transducer power handling and reliability but to also increase power compression performance by carefully balancing and directing airflow to critical areas. The voice coil design is a bobbin wound geometry with P Audio’s rectangular wire technology to improve conversion efficiency and provide a large crosssectional area for superior cooling. The transducer employs magnetic flux demodulation devices in the structure to increase fidelity and sonic accuracy. The system suspension has been designed specifically for high linear displacement and extended low frequency response. The double spider design further enhances system mechanical control and reliability. The cone has been treated with a conformal coating designed to provide additional mechanical damping and moisture resistance. The transducer chassis is a die cast aluminum design that insures a very high degree of structural integrity.

The P Audio P150/2226 is a high output low frequency to mid range transducer designed with a vintage voicing. The P150/2226 is an upgraded design that features many of P Audio’s new technologies and performance upgrades. The 15 inch (381mm) diameter piston will produce extremely high sound pressure levels at from low frequencies thru the upper mid range and is ideal for high level two way and three way sound reinforcement systems. The P150/2226 is well suited for both live sound and recorded music venues. The transducer uses high energy ferrite magnetics to achieve a very high acoustic output. The P150/2226 employs a large 3.9 inch (99.3mm) diameter voice coil and. has been upgraded to an AES rated 1000 watts of continuous power handling and a full 4000 watts of peak rated power handling when sufficient amplifier headroom is available. The P150/2226 utilizes P Audio’s Auto Balanced Cooling (ABC) technology to not only improve transducer power handling and reliability but to also increase power compression performance by carefully balancing and directing airflow to critical areas. The voice coil design is bobbin wound geometry with P Audio’s rectangular wire technology to improve conversion efficiency and provide a large crosssectional area for superior cooling. The transducer employs magnetic flux demodulation devices in the structure to increase fidelity and sonic accuracy. The system suspension has been designed specifically for high linear displacement and extended low frequency response. The transducer chassis is a die cast aluminum design that insures a very high degree of structural integrity.
